.page {
	background-color: #fafbfc;
	width: 100%;
	overflow-y: auto;
	overflow-x: hidden;
	height: 100%;
}

.section {
	padding: 1.81rem 0;
	background-color: #ffffff;
}

.image {
	margin-left: 16.19rem;
	width: 13.69rem;
	height: 3.88rem;
}

.input {
	margin-left: 11.25rem;
}

.section_2 {
	padding-left: 1.25rem;
	background-color: #ffffff;
	height: 3.13rem;
	border: solid 0.13rem #42b8f5;
}

.space-x-48>*:not(:first-child) {
	margin-left: 3rem;
}

.space-x-14>*:not(:first-child) {
	margin-left: 0.88rem;
}

.font_1 {
	font-size: 1rem;
	font-family: 微软雅黑;
	line-height: 0.97rem;
	color: #333e5c;
}

.image_5 {
	width: 0.63rem;
	height: 0.38rem;
}

.text {
	color: #838ba0;
}

.button {
	margin-left: 21.5rem;
}

.image_2 {
	width: 4rem;
	height: 3.13rem;
}

.group {
	margin-left: 7.31rem;
}

.image_3 {
	border-radius: 50%;
	width: 3.13rem;
	height: 3.13rem;
}

.text-wrapper {
	margin-left: 0.63rem;
	padding: 0.63rem 0;
	border-radius: 5.06rem;
	width: 5.31rem;
	height: 2.31rem;
	border: solid 0.063rem #838ba0;
}

.font_2 {
	font-size: 0.88rem;
	font-family: SourceHanSansCN;
	line-height: 0.97rem;
	color: #838ba0;
}

.text_2 {
	line-height: 0.91rem;
}

.image_4 {
	margin-left: 1.38rem;
	width: 1.5rem;
	height: 1.5rem;
}

.font_3 {
	font-size: 0.88rem;
	font-family: SourceHanSansCN;
	line-height: 0.84rem;
	color: #42b8f5;
}

.text_3 {
	margin-left: 0.38rem;
	line-height: 0.81rem;
}

.section_3 {
	margin-left: 0.25rem;
	background-color: #cccccc;
	width: 0.063rem;
	height: 0.56rem;
}

.text_4 {
	margin-left: 0.38rem;
	line-height: 0.91rem;
}

.section_4 {
	overflow: hidden;
	background-color: #42b8f5;
	backdrop-filter: blur(0.63rem);
}

.space-x-69>*:not(:first-child) {
	margin-left: 4.31rem;
}

.space-x-45>*:not(:first-child) {
	margin-left: 2.81rem;
}

.text-wrapper_2 {
	padding: 1.25rem 0;
	background-color: #0071eb00;
	width: 7.25rem;
	height: 3.75rem;
}

.font_4 {
	font-size: 1.25rem;
	font-family: 微软雅黑;
	line-height: 1.22rem;
	color: #ffffff;
}

.section_5 {
	margin-left: 4.5rem;
	padding: 1.25rem 0.13rem 1.25rem 0.88rem;
	background-color: #0071eb00;
	height: 3.75rem;
}

.image_6 {
	width: 0.56rem;
	height: 0.31rem;
}

.group_2 {
	margin-left: 3.94rem;
}

.space-x-72>*:not(:first-child) {
	margin-left: 4.5rem;
}

.section_6 {
	margin-left: 4.25rem;
	padding: 1.25rem 0.25rem 1.25rem 1rem;
	background-color: #0071eb00;
	height: 3.75rem;
}

.space-x-8>*:not(:first-child) {
	margin-left: 0.5rem;
}

.view {
	margin-left: 4.19rem;
}

.section_7 {
	flex-grow: 1;
}

.group_3 {
	width: 100%;
}

.section_8 {
	padding: 1.88rem 0;
}

.space-y-30>*:not(:first-child) {
	margin-top: 1.88rem;
}

.section_9 {
	/* padding: 2.25rem 1.25rem 1.88rem 1.88rem; */
	background-color: #f5fafc;
}

.text_5 {
	color: #333e5c;
	font-size: 1.38rem;
	font-family: 微软雅黑;
	line-height: 1.34rem;
}

.space-x-6>*:not(:first-child) {
	margin-left: 0.38rem;
}

.font_5 {
	font-size: 1rem;
	font-family: SourceHanSansCN;
	line-height: 0.97rem;
	color: #333e5c;
}

.text_6 {
	color: #838ba0;
	line-height: 0.94rem;
}

.group_4 {
	margin-top: 0.375rem;
	flex-wrap: wrap;
}

.text_7 {
	color: #42b8f5;
}

.text_8 {
	/* width: 5vw; */
	margin: 0.66rem 0;
}

.text_9 {
	margin-left: 4.13rem;
}

.text_10 {
	margin-left: 3.88rem;
}

.group_5 {
	margin-left: 5.13rem;
}

.text_11 {
	margin-left: 3.75rem;
}

.text_12 {
	margin-left: 3.88rem;
}

.text_13 {
	margin-left: 4rem;
}

.text_14 {
	margin-left: 5rem;
}

.group_6 {
	margin-left: 4rem;
}

.group_6f {
	margin-left: 4rem;
}


.space-x-46>*:not(:first-child) {
	margin-left: 2.88rem;
}

.group_7 {
	margin-top: 1.25rem;
}

.group_8 {
	width: 12.75rem;
}

.space-x-30>*:not(:first-child) {
	margin-left: 1.88rem;
}

.space-y-20>*:not(:first-child) {
	margin-top: 1.25rem;
}

.section_10 {
	padding: 0.63rem 1.25rem;
	background-color: #ffffff;
}

.space-x-16>*:not(:first-child) {
	margin-left: 1rem;
}

.image_7 {
	border-radius: 50%;
	width: 8.13rem;
	height: 8.13rem;
}

.group_9 {
	margin-right: 2.5rem;
}

.text_15 {
	line-height: 0.94rem;
}

.text-wrapper_3 {
	padding-bottom: 0.25rem;
	border-radius: 0.19rem;
	height: 1.13rem;
	border: solid 0.031rem #838ba0;
}

.font_6 {
	font-size: 0.75rem;
	font-family: SourceHanSansCN;
	line-height: 0.69rem;
	color: #838ba0;
}

.text_16 {
	margin: 0 0.25rem;
	line-height: 1rem;
}

.font_8 {
	font-size: 0.88rem;
	font-family: 微软雅黑;
	line-height: 1.06rem;
	color: #838ba0;
}

.text_18 {
	margin-top: 0.75rem;
}

.button_2 {
	align-self: flex-start;
	margin-top: 1rem;
}

.text-wrapper_8:hover {
	padding: 0.5rem 0;
	background-color: #42b8f5;
	border-radius: 0.31rem;
	width: 6.25rem;
	cursor: pointer;
}

.text-wrapper_8:hover .text_28 {
	color: #ffffff;
	line-height: 0.94rem;
}

.text_21 {
	color: #ffffff;
	line-height: 0.94rem;
}

.space-y-13>*:not(:first-child) {
	margin-top: 0.81rem;
}

.font_11 {
	font-size: 1rem;
	font-family: SourceHanSansCN;
	line-height: 0.97rem;
	color: #42b8f5;
}

.text_28 {
	line-height: 0.94rem;
}

.text_29 {
	margin-top: 0.75rem;
}

.text-wrapper_9 {
	align-self: flex-start;
	margin-top: 0.88rem;
}

.text-wrapper_8 {
	padding: 0.5rem 0;
	border-radius: 0.31rem;
	width: 6.25rem;
	border: solid 0.063rem #42b8f5;
}

.section_11 {
	padding: 1.88rem 1.25rem 1.56rem;
	/* background-color: #ffffff; */
	width: 24.06rem;
}

.font_7 {
	font-size: 1.13rem;
	font-family: 微软雅黑;
	line-height: 1.06rem;
	color: #333e5c;
}

.text_17 {
	line-height: 1.09rem;
}

.divider {
	margin-top: 0.88rem;
	background-color: #eeeeee;
}

.section_12 {
	background-color: #42b8f5;
	width: 4.5rem;
	height: 0.13rem;
}

.group_10 {
	margin-top: 1.25rem;
}

.image_8 {
	border-radius: 0.63rem;
	width: 5rem;
	height: 5rem;
}

.group_11 {
	width: 15.63rem;
}

.group_12 {
	padding-bottom: 0.5rem;
}

.text_19 {
	line-height: 0.94rem;
}

.text-wrapper_4 {
	padding-bottom: 0.25rem;
	border-radius: 0.19rem;
	height: 1rem;
	border: solid 0.031rem #838ba0;
}

.font_9 {
	font-size: 0.63rem;
	font-family: SourceHanSansCN;
	line-height: 0.59rem;
	color: #838ba0;
}

.text_20 {
	margin-right: 0.13rem;
	line-height: 1rem;
}

.font_10 {
	font-size: 0.63rem;
	font-family: 微软雅黑;
	line-height: 0.69rem;
	color: #838ba0;
}

.text_22 {
	line-height: 0.75rem;
}

.text-wrapper_7:hover {
	padding: 0.25rem 0;
	background-color: #42b8f5;
	border-radius: 0.19rem;
	width: 4.75rem;
	cursor: pointer;
}

.text-wrapper_7:hover .text_27 {
	color: #ffffff;
	line-height: 0.81rem;
}

.text_23 {
	color: #ffffff;
	line-height: 0.81rem;
}

.group_13 {
	/* margin-top: 1rem; */
	background-color: #fff;
	padding: 20px;
	width: 24.06rem;
}

.space-y-16>*:not(:first-child) {
	margin-top: 1rem;
}

.group_14 {
	overflow: hidden;
	width: 17.5rem;
}

.space-x-10>*:not(:first-child) {
	margin-left: 0.63rem;
}

.group_15 {
	width: 11.88rem;
}

.group_16 {
	padding-bottom: 0.38rem;
}

.space-y-6>*:not(:first-child) {
	margin-top: 0.38rem;
}

.text_24 {
	line-height: 0.94rem;
}

.text_25 {
	margin-right: 0.13rem;
	line-height: 0.56rem;
}

.text_26 {
	line-height: 0.75rem;
}

.text-wrapper_7 {
	padding: 0.25rem 0;
	border-radius: 0.19rem;
	width: 4.75rem;
	border: solid 0.063rem #42b8f5;
}

.text_27 {
	line-height: 0.81rem;
}

.text_31 {
	margin-top: 0.75rem;
}

.section_13 {
	padding: 1.88rem 1.25rem 1.5rem;
	background-color: #ffffff;
	width: 24.06rem;
	height: 23.06rem;
}

.text_30 {
	line-height: 1.09rem;
}

.font_12 {
	font-size: 0.88rem;
	font-family: 微软雅黑;
	line-height: 0.84rem;
	color: #42b8f5;
}

.font_13 {
	font-size: 0.75rem;
	font-family: 微软雅黑;
	line-height: 0.59rem;
	font-weight: 300;
	color: #838ba0;
}

.group_18 {
	margin-top: 1.75rem;
}

.font_14 {
	font-size: 0.88rem;
	font-family: 微软雅黑;
	line-height: 0.88rem;
	color: #333e5c;
}

.group_20 {
	margin-top: 1.75rem;
}

.group_21 {
	margin-top: 1.75rem;
}

.group_23 {
	margin-top: 1.75rem;
}

.text_32 {
	margin-top: 0.75rem;
}

.group_26 {
	padding-left: 4.06rem;
	padding-top: 1.88rem;
}

.text-wrapper_10 {
	padding: 1rem 0 0.63rem;
	width: 5.06rem;
	height: 2.63rem;
	border: solid 0.063rem #dbdde3;
}

.text-wrapper_11 {
	margin-left: 1.19rem;
	padding: 1.06rem 0 0.75rem;
	width: 2.63rem;
	height: 2.63rem;
	border: solid 0.063rem #42b8f5;
}

.font_16 {
	font-size: 0.88rem;
	font-family: 微软雅黑;
	line-height: 0.69rem;
	color: #333e5c;
}

.text_35 {
	color: #42b8f5;
}

.text-wrapper_12 {
	margin-left: 1.19rem;
	padding: 1.13rem 0 0.75rem;
	width: 2.63rem;
	height: 2.63rem;
	border: solid 0.063rem #dbdde3;
}

.text-wrapper_12:hover {
	border: solid 0.063rem #42b8f5;
}

.text-wrapper_12:hover .font_16 {
	color: #42b8f5;
}

.text-wrapper_10:hover {
	border: solid 0.063rem #42b8f5;
}

.text-wrapper_10:hover .font_16 {
	color: #42b8f5;
}

.text_37 {
	line-height: 0.66rem;
}

.view_4 {
	margin-left: 1.19rem;
}

.text_38 {
	line-height: 0.81rem;
}

.text_39 {
	margin-left: 1rem;
}

.section_14 {
	margin-left: 0.88rem;
	width: 5.06rem;
	height: 2.63rem;
	border: solid 0.063rem #dbdde3;
}

.text_40 {
	margin-left: 1rem;
	line-height: 0.81rem;
}

.button_3 {
	margin-left: 0.88rem;
}

.text-wrapper_13 {
	padding: 1rem 0 0.75rem;
	background-color: #42b8f5;
	width: 5.06rem;
	height: 2.63rem;
}

.text_36 {
	color: #ffffff;
}

.view_2 {
	margin-top: 0.94rem;
}

.group_24 {
	height: 0.91rem;
}

.group_22 {
	margin-top: 1.75rem;
}

.group_17 {
	margin-top: 1.13rem;
	justify-content: space-between;
}

.space-x-158>*:not(:first-child) {
	margin-left: 9.88rem;
}

.font_15 {
	font-size: 0.75rem;
	font-family: 微软雅黑;
	line-height: 0.69rem;
	font-weight: 300;
	color: #838ba0;
}

.text_33 {
	margin-top: -0.63rem;
	line-height: 0.72rem;
}

.group_25 {
	height: 0.94rem;
}

.group_19 {
	margin-top: 1.75rem;
}

.space-x-36>*:not(:first-child) {
	margin-left: 2.25rem;
}

.view_3 {
	margin-top: 1.69rem;
}

.text_34 {
	margin-top: -0.63rem;
	line-height: 0.72rem;
}

.view_5 {
	margin-top: 1.69rem;
}

.view_6 {
	margin-top: 1.69rem;
}

.view_7 {
	margin-top: 1.69rem;
}

.text-wrapper_14 {
	padding: 1.5rem 0 1.25rem;
	background-color: #ffffff;
}

.text_41 {
	line-height: 0.97rem;
}


.hover_color:hover {
	cursor: pointer;
	color: #42b8f5;
}

.text_ {
	white-space: nowrap;
	text-overflow: ellipsis;
	overflow: hidden;
	width: 80%;
}

.pos__2 {
	position: absolute;
	right: 0;
	left: 0;
	margin: 0 auto;
	top: 0;
}

.group__8 {
	padding: 0 1.88rem;
}

.view__10 {
	margin-top: 2rem;
}

.view__12 {
	margin-top: 1.88rem;
}

.section__12 {
	background-color: #007cff;
	width: 0.38rem;
	height: 1.38rem;
}

.font__5 {
	font-size: 1.38rem;
	font-family: 微软雅黑;
	line-height: 1.34rem;
	color: #333e5c;
}

.section__9 {
	padding: 1.56rem 0.13rem 1.56rem;
	filter: drop-shadow(0px 0.38rem 0.38rem #00000026);
	background-color: #ffffff;
	width: 100%;
	z-index: 3;
}




.section_19_g {
	padding: 0.63rem 0.75rem 0;
	background-image: linear-gradient(140.7deg, #3a7bfd 15.5%, #5fdfff 84.6%);
	border-radius: 3.25rem;
	box-shadow: 0px 0.25rem 0.75rem #30bdd95c;
	width: 3rem;
}

.pos_21_g {
	position: fixed;
	right: 20px;
	/* top: 27.19rem; */
	bottom: 20px;
	z-index: 666;
}

.text_32_g {
	color: #ffffff;
	font-size: 0.69rem;
	font-family: SourceHanSansCN;
	font-weight: 700;
	line-height: 0.81rem;
	text-align: center;
	text-shadow: 0px 0.063rem 0.063rem #17968580;
}

.image_13_g {
	width: 1.56rem;
	height: 0.5rem;
}




.section_box {
	padding: 2.19rem 1.30rem;
	background-color: #ffffff;
	box-shadow: 0px 0.25rem 0.5rem #00000026;
}

.text_m1 {
	margin: 0.75rem 0.75rem;
}

.section_9f {
	background-color: #42b8f5;
	width: 0.38rem;
	height: 1.38rem;
}






.ww_15 {}

.flex_column {}

.right_media {}

.ww_50 {}

.flex_column_art {}

.w_100_350 {}

.m_1.25r {}

.flex_column_art2 {}

@media only screen and (max-width: 1100px) {
	.ww_100 {
		width: 100%;
	}

	.section_8 {
		padding: 1.88rem 0;
	}

	.flex_column {
		flex-direction: column;
	}

	.group_4 {
		width: 100%;
	}

	.right_media {
		width: 100%;
		flex-direction: row;
		flex-wrap: wrap;
	}

	.ww_50 {
		width: 50%;
	}
}

@media only screen and (max-width: 960px) {}



@media only screen and (max-width: 750px) {
	.ww_50 {
		width: 100%;
	}

	.flex_column_art {
		flex-direction: column;
	}

	.section_27 {
		height: auto;
	}



	.m_1.25r {
		margin: 1.25rem;
	}
}

@media only screen and (max-width: 600px) {}

@media only screen and (max-width: 500px) {}

@media only screen and (max-width: 320px) {
	.w_100_350 {
		width: 100%;
	}

	.flex_column_art2 {
		flex-direction: column;
	}

}